U.S. Senator Manchin reintroduced bipartisan, bicameral legislation to open new markets for WV meat and poultry producers

WASHINGTON, DC – Today, U.S. Senator Joe Manchin (D-WV) reintroduced the bipartisan, bicameral New Markets for State-Inspected Meat and Poultry Act to allow meat and poultry products inspected by state Meat and Poultry Inspection (MPI) programs to be sold across state lines. The legislation would open up new markets for farmers and livestock producers across West Virginia and the entire country while maintaining high inspection standards.
